我已经在 Eclipse 中完成了一个项目,并且我能够在 Eclipse 环境中部署和使用 servlet。我的 servlet 都是从
http://localhost:8080/Report/ServletName
. 我将此项目导出为 .WAR 文件。如何在我的 ubuntu 机器上的 tomcat 6 设置中部署这个 WAR。并且这些 servlet 是否仍然可以在相同的地址(http://localhost:8080/Report/ServletName
)上使用。
问问题
1534 次
2 回答
0
您将战争文件放在webapps
Tomcat 的文件夹中。有关在 tomcat 中部署的文档,请参阅http://tomcat.apache.org/tomcat-7.0-doc/appdev/deployment.html。如果 war 文件名为Reports.war
,则 Web 应用程序将在/Report/
上下文路径下可用。
于 2012-05-28T07:08:36.383 回答
0
所有 Tomcat 部署方法都在这里详细解释:http: //tomcat.apache.org/tomcat-6.0-doc/deployer-howto.html#Deployment_on_Tomcat_startup。
不过,我建议使用 Tomcat 管理器。
部署地址将根据您的 WAR 文件的名称而变化。
于 2012-05-28T07:08:48.207 回答